  • Patent number: 6997037
    Abstract: A method and apparatus for determining the effective composition of a mixture of gases including a plurality of hydrocarbon gases, the method comprising selecting one or more effective hydrocarbons to represent the plurality of hydrocarbon gases in the gas mixture, the number of effective hydrocarbons being less than the number of hydrocarbon gases in the gas mixture whose composition is to be determined; measuring a number of characteristics of the gas mixture whose effective composition is to be determined, the number of characteristics to be measured being one less than the total number of components to be determined and determining the effective composition of the mixture of gases from the measurements of the characteristics of the gas mixture, a predetermined parameter dependent upon the characteristic measured and knowing that the sum of the components of the gas mixture equals 100%.

  • Patent number: 5635626
    Abstract: Apparatus to measure the calorific value and/or the Wobbe index of fuel gas supplied along a pipe. A control can operate two outlet valves and cause an inlet valve to be locked in a closed position or be unlocked to stay in a normally open state until the gas pressure in a chamber of predetermined volume reaches a preset pressure difference above the pressure in the pipe. Under direction of the control, a pump moves fuel gas from the pipe into the chamber whilst the outlet valves are closed. Once the pressure in the chamber attains the preset difference, the inlet valve closes automatically to be held locked closed by the control. Certain properties of the gas in the chamber, such as thermal conductivity, specific heat capacity and speed of sound, are measured and corrected to STP conditions. The pump moves two samples of gas into the chamber at two sequential times, each time until the gas pressure therein attains the preset value and the inlet valve again closes automatically in a locked position.
